Feds, Quebec to Stabilize Route 138, Work Starts June

Housing, Infrastructure and Communities Canada

The Government of Canada and the Government of Quebec announce stabilization work on Route 138 in the wharf area of Tête-à-la-Baleine on the Côte-Nord.

The Minister of Housing and Infrastructure, the Honourable Gregor Robertson, and the Minister of Transport and Sustainable Mobility, Mr. Benoit Charette, note that this project, representing an investment of $34.1 million, will raise the road's elevation relative to the Gulf of St. Lawrence and increase its resilience to severe weather. These improvements will also help enhance user safety and preserve this strategic link, which is essential for access to the wharf.
